TEACHING ASSISTANT NEEDED TO SUPPORT READING/WRITING AND PHONICS
With the current situation and school closures, many pupils will be returning to school in September having had no formal education or structure since March. School leaders are expecting regression in learning, mainly in the areas of reading and writing, as many parents have struggled to support this (especially for EAL pupils).
Teaching Personnel are looking for an English Graduate, or support staff member with an English specialism, to deliver tuition and intervention either 121 or on a small group basis. Many children will have a gap in their phonics understanding, or will have completely lost confidence in their reading and writing ability.
We are looking for someone who is happy to work or travel to the S25 area of Sheffield.
Our ideal English support;
- English Graduate/ English specialist teaching assistant
- Familiar with phonics
- Good understanding of expectations
- Happy to work with Primary aged children
- Can deliver interventions 121 or with a small group
- Can track progress and report back to the class teacher
